excel编程什么好学

excel编程什么好学

VBA是学习Excel编程的不二之选,原因有三:1、内置于Microsoft Excel中,无需额外安装或购买软件;2、缩短重复性任务的执行时间,提高工作效率;3、易于学习,拥有大量的学习资源和社区支持。 对于刚开始接触Excel编程的人来说,VBA的学习曲线相对平缓。通过记录宏和查看自动生成的代码,即便是初学者也能迅速理解编程的基本逻辑和结构。VBA允许用户创建自定义函数,自动化复杂的数据分析任务,从而极大地提高工作效率。此外,VBA拥有广泛的应用场景,从简单的自动化报表到开发复杂的数据分析工具,都能轻松应对。

一、VBA编程基础

VBA(Visual Basic for Applications)作为一种事件驱动编程语言,深度整合在Microsoft Office应用程序中,包括Excel、Word和Access等。学习VBA可以让你在Excel中实现自动化操作,比如数据汇总、报表生成和复杂的数据处理任务。VBA的基础知识包括变量、循环、条件语句和数组,这些都是实现数据处理和分析任务的基石。

二、EXCEL对象模型理解

Excel对象模型是了解和使用VBA的关键。对象模型以层次结构的形式组织,从Application层到Workbook、Worksheet直至Range和Cell等。掌握Excel对象模型是精确控制Excel行为的前提。通过VBA,可以操作这些对象,执行如打开工作簿、读写数据、格式设置等操作。

三、自动化任务与宏

学习VBA的一大动力是能够通过编写宏自动化繁琐重复的任务。宏是一系列VBA代码的集合,记录用户的操作然后再次执行这些操作,从而避免手动重复进行相同操作。学会创建和编辑宏是高效利用Excel的关键一步,能大幅提高工作效率。

四、创建自定义函数

VBA允许用户创建自定义函数,这是其强大功能之一。自定义函数可以像Excel内置函数一样在任何工作表中调用,极大地扩展了Excel的功能。掌握如何创建自定义函数能让你解决更复杂的问题,实现个性化的需求。

五、错误处理与调试

在编写VBA代码的过程中,难免会遇到错误。因此,掌握错误处理和调试技能至关重要。有效的错误处理可以保证程序在遇到错误时不会突然终止,而是给出提示或尝试其他操作。调试技能帮助你找到并修正代码中的错误,确保程序按预期运行。

六、实用案例分析

通过分析实用案例,可以更深入理解VBA的应用。案例分析不仅可以学习到如何解决特定问题的方法,还能激发解决问题的创新思维。从简单的数据处理到复杂的自动化报告,案例分析能提供丰富的学习材料。

学习Excel编程是一个不断实践和探索的过程。通过上述步骤的学习,你将能够充分利用Excel的强大功能,提高工作效率,解决实际工作中遇到的各种问题。VBA提供了一个结构化且灵活的编程环境,使得自动化Excel任务不再遥不可及。无论是数据分析师、财务专家还是市场分析师,掌握VBA都将是你职业生涯中的一大资产。

相关问答FAQs:

1. Excel编程是一种很实用的技能,为什么说它好学?

Excel编程是相对容易入门的编程语言,主要原因有以下几点:

  • 广泛使用: Excel是业务和财务部门中最常用的办公软件之一,几乎人人都会用到它。因此,学习Excel编程可以帮助你增加工作效率,提高职业竞争力。
  • 直观简单: Excel编程使用的是一种叫做VBA(Visual Basic for Applications)的编程语言,它的语法和结构相对简单易懂。即使你没有编程经验,也能够迅速上手。
  • 丰富资源: Excel编程的学习资源非常丰富。无论是在线教程、视频教学还是书籍,都能够帮助你迅速掌握Excel编程的技巧和技巧。
  • 灵活性高: Excel编程可以实现自动化和批量处理等功能,大大提高了工作的效率。你可以通过编写宏、使用公式和函数、创建自定义工具栏等方式,根据自己的需求来定制和优化Excel的功能。
  • 实时反馈: 在Excel编程过程中,你可以立即看到修改后的结果,这有助于加深对编程概念和操作的理解。

2. 学习Excel编程有哪些应用领域?

Excel编程可以应用于众多领域,包括但不限于以下几个方面:

  • 数据分析和报表制作: 通过使用Excel编程,你可以更加高效地处理和分析大量的数据,还可以自动生成漂亮的报表和图表。这对于市场调研、业务分析等工作非常有帮助。
  • 财务管理: Excel编程可以帮助你创建自定义的会计模板、自动化核算和报表生成,并且可以通过编写宏等方式来实现自动化的账务处理。
  • 项目管理 使用Excel编程,你可以创建动态的项目进度表、资源分配表、风险评估表等,并通过自动化功能,自动计算任务完成时间和项目进度。
  • 数据清洗和整理: 在进行数据清洗和整理时,Excel编程可以帮助你快速过滤、排序、删除重复项等操作,提高数据的质量和准确性。
  • 日常办公自动化: 通过编写宏和使用Excel的其他功能,你可以实现自动化的邮件发送、文档生成、表格填充等操作,提高日常办公效率。

3. 如何开始学习Excel编程?

如果你想学习Excel编程,可以按照以下步骤开始:

  • 寻找学习资源: 在网上搜索一些Excel编程的教程,可以选择阅读在线教程、观看视频教程或购买相关书籍。这些资源会帮助你理解Excel编程的基本原理和常用技巧。
  • 了解VBA语言: Excel编程主要使用VBA语言,所以你需要了解VBA的基本语法和常用函数,包括变量、循环、条件判断等。可以通过阅读官方文档或参考书籍来学习。
  • 练习实战: 实践是学习的关键。你可以选择一个实际项目,然后尝试使用Excel编程来解决相关问题。不断实践和尝试可以帮助你熟悉并掌握Excel编程的技巧。
  • 参与社区和讨论: 在网上查找和加入一些Excel编程的社区和论坛,与其他学习者和专家交流经验和技巧。这样可以加速你的学习过程,并且可以获得一些实际项目的案例和解决方案。

通过充分的实践和不断地学习,你将逐渐掌握Excel编程,为你的工作和学习带来更多便利和效益。

文章标题:excel编程什么好学,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/1792794

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
飞飞的头像飞飞
上一篇 2024年5月2日
下一篇 2024年5月2日

相关推荐

  • 最好用的10款人力资源SAAS软件盘点

    本文将介绍以下10款工具:Moka、北森云计算、智能人事、蓝凌OA、人瑞人才、Rippling、Sage HR、Deel、Gusto、TriNet。 在管理人力资源时,选择正确的工具至关重要。市场上的众多SAAS软件选项可能会让你感到不知所措,特别是在试图找到能够提升团队效率和员工满意度的解决方案时…

    2024年8月3日
    400
  • 简化HR工作:9款顶级软件工具评测

    文章将介绍以下9款人力资源管理工具:Moka、HiHR、百应HR、天助网、华天动力HRM、Calabrio ONE、Clockify、WorkForce Software、BambooHR。 在现代企业管理中,人力资源部门的效率直接影响到整个组织的运营效能。一款好用且靠谱的人力资源管理软件不仅可以帮…

    2024年8月3日
    300
  • 有哪些好用靠谱的人力资源管理软件推荐?使用最广泛的11款

    文章介绍了11款人力资源管理工具:Moka、友人才、北森HRSaaS、同鑫eHR、i人事、红海eHR、BambooHR、Skuad、Hibob、OrangeHRM、Verint。 在选择人力资源管理软件时,选错不仅浪费时间和金钱,还会影响团队的工作效率和员工满意度。本文总结了11款使用最广泛、口碑最…

    2024年8月3日
    600
  • 管理类项目应用领域有哪些

    管理类项目应用领域广泛且多样,涵盖了各个行业和领域。首先,科技行业,例如软件开发、网络安全、人工智能等,都需要用到项目管理的知识和技能。其次,建筑行业,包括建筑设计、施工、装修等,都需要进行项目管理。再者,教育行业,包括学校管理、课程设计、教学改革等,也需要进行项目管理。另外,医疗行业,如医院管理、…

    2024年8月3日
    400
  • 项目总承包的管理方法有哪些

    项目总承包的管理方法主要包括:明确项目目标、设计合理的项目计划、设置明确的执行标准、进行有效的风险管理、建立有效的沟通机制、持续的项目监控、采取灵活的变更管理、实施全面的质量控制、进行科学的成本控制和使用先进的项目管理工具。其中,设计合理的项目计划是基础,它涵盖了项目的时间、资源和成本等关键因素。项…

    2024年8月3日
    900

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部